Baked Taco Casserole

Ready In: 55 mins

Serves: 6

Yields: 1 casserole

Directions

  1. Preheat oven to 375 degrees.
  2. Mix the Bisquick and the water. Spread into a greased 8 x 8 baking dish.
  3. Brown the ground beef with the peppers, then drain. Add the taco seasoning. Set aside.
  4. Mix the sour cream, mayonnaise, and cheddar cheese.
  5. Add the ground beef to the top of the Bisquick mix.
  6. Top with the tomatoes.
  7. Then spoon the cream mixture to the top of the tomatoes and spread evenly.
  8. Bake for 25-30 minutes.
